You create a new mingw-openssl10 package set, or even just a single package only providing the openssl 1.0 DLLs, i.e. mingw-libopenssl100. Then you create the mingw-openssl packages with the new 1.1 version. The mingw-libopenssl110 package gets an extra dependency to mingw-libopenssl100. That will work OOTB without having to fix the dependent package hints. The old openssl packages providing the previous 1.0 versions should better get removed, I guess. In a second step the dependencies in the below packages could be changed to require the mingw-libopenssl100 package. At least that would be better for bookkeeping.
